Art NFTs: The Digital Canvas

One of the most popular NFT types is the art NFT, which has taken the digital art world by storm. These tokens represent ownership of unique digital artwork, providing artists with a new revenue stream and collectors with a novel way to own art.

– **Famous Examples**:
– Beeple’s “Everydays: The First 5000 Days”, sold for a staggering $69 million at Christie’s (more about this [here](https://www.christies.com/features/beeple-everydays-the-first-5000-days-11338-7.aspx)).
– Pak’s “The Merge”, which sold for $91.8 million in December 2021.

Art NFTs not only empower artists but also provide buyers with proof of authenticity and ownership. Each piece is completely unique, meaning it can’t be replaced or interchanged—hence the “non-fungible” in NFT.

Gaming NFTs: Play to Earn

In the realm of gaming, NFTs have introduced a whole new level of engagement and ownership. Gaming NFTs include in-game assets like skins, characters, and weapons, which players can buy, sell, or trade in secondary markets.

– **Notable Games**:
– Axie Infinity allows players to earn both tokens and NFT-based creatures through gameplay.
– Decentraland, a virtual reality platform where users can buy plots of land as NFTs to build and monetize in a fully decentralized way.

Game developers are increasingly integrating NFTs to provide players with ownership of their in-game assets, adding a layer of economic incentive to the gaming experience. Who knew leveling up could also mean cashing in?

Virtual Real Estate: Own Your Piece of the Metaverse

As if owning actual real estate wasn’t complicated enough, virtual real estate has emerged as another significant NFT type. Platforms like Decentraland and The Sandbox allow users to buy, sell, and develop parcels of virtual land as NFTs.

– **Key Features**:
– Unique parcels of digital land represented by NFTs.
– Users can monetize their land by hosting events, building structures, or even opening virtual storefronts.

Virtual real estate is booming and can sometimes fetch eye-watering prices. For instance, a virtual plot in Decentraland recently sold for over $2 million! Collectibles: Because Who Doesn’t Love Stuff?

NFT collectibles are another rapidly growing category. This can range from digital trading cards to other memorabilia, offering collectors an irreplaceable digital item with potential for appreciation.

– **Examples of NFT Collectibles**:
– NBA Top Shot enables users to purchase, sell, and trade officially licensed NBA collectible highlights.
– Cryptokitties, where each digital cat has its own unique traits and can be bred to create new, unique kitties.

The collectible NFT market has exploded, with some cards and collectibles fetching incredible prices at auctions. Remember, what’s old is new again, just in a digital format!

Domain Names: Your Digital Identity

Another interesting type of NFT involves domain names. Crypto domain names, represented as NFTs, provide a decentralized way to manage digital identities and internet assets.

– **Noteworthy Platforms**:
– Ethereum Name Service (ENS) allows users to create simplified, human-readable addresses in exchange for Ethereum.
– Unstoppable Domains offers blockchain domain names that are also NFTs, allowing users to bypass traditional web hosting systems.

These digital domains can be bought, sold, and traded, making them not just utilities but also potential investments as the web continues to evolve.

Music NFTs: A New Era for Artists and Fans

Music NFTs are changing the way artists distribute their work and monetize their fanbases. Musicians can sell their songs, albums, or even concert tickets as NFTs.

– **Fantastic Examples**:
– Kings of Leon became the first band to release an album as an NFT, which included exclusive perks like front-row seats to future concerts.
– Grimes sold digital artwork and music for $6 million as NFTs.

Music NFTs allow artists to achieve revenue without relying solely on traditional streaming platforms and provide fans with unique, collectible experiences. And bonus: it’s a lot more environmentally friendly—no more CDs cluttering your home!

Anti-NFTs: The Unusual Resistence

To be fair, there’s also a reactionary movement against NFTs. Anti-NFTs reflect the emerging discourse on the environmental impact of blockchain technology, the commodification of art, and ownership ethics in the digital age.

– **Key Points for Consideration**:
– Concerns surrounding environmental sustainability due to the energy consumption of blockchain networks.
– Critiques on the commodification of art, questioning if art should be for sale or should solely exist as a form of expression.

While these views pose interesting ethical questions, they also contribute to an ongoing dialogue about ownership and value in the world of digital assets.
